How Many Coffee Beans is One Serving?

3 min read
The Specialty Coffee Association (SCA) recommends the "Golden Ratio" of one part coffee to 18 parts water, or approximately 10 grams of coffee for every 180 milliliters of water. However, this is just a starting point, as the ideal serving size depends on many factors, including the brewing method, bean type, and personal taste.

Is sweet cream the same as heavy cream at Starbucks?

4 min read
At Starbucks, Vanilla Sweet Cream is a custom-made blend consisting of heavy cream, 2% milk, and vanilla syrup, making it fundamentally different from pure heavy cream. This crucial distinction affects the flavor, sweetness, and consistency of your favorite beverages.

How much is almond milk at Starbucks? The Cost Explained

3 min read
As of November 7, 2024, Starbucks officially eliminated the extra charge for non-dairy milk substitutions in all company-operated stores across the U.S. and Canada. This significant change means customers no longer pay an additional fee for almond milk, which historically added 70 to 90 cents to the cost of a drink. The decision reflects a response to customer demand and a broader shift towards more inclusive menu options.
